  1. 18This earlier theory proposed that continents had moved apart from a single ancient landmass.RECALL
    Continental Drift

    Continental drift proposed a single ancient landmass, an idea later explained more fully by plate tectonics.

  2. 19This natural atmospheric warming effect involves absorption and re-emission of infrared radiation.RECALL
    Greenhouse Effect

    The greenhouse effect traps heat near Earth's surface and, in its natural form, keeps the planet warm enough for life.

  3. 20This stratospheric region absorbs much of the Sun's harmful ultraviolet radiation.RECALL
    Ozone Layer

    The ozone layer absorbs most harmful ultraviolet radiation, and a hole over Antarctica was traced to certain man-made chemicals.
